Butterfly Harvest

This second solo work first premiered at Vangeline Theatre’s Queer Butoh Festival June 25 and 26, 2026 at the Brick (NYC), then performed again at Borderlight Theatre Festival July 8-11, 2026 (Cleveland, OH).

The seed for the work was created in October 2025 for a photoshoot between with acclaimed photographer Ava Pellor.

Butterfly Harvest follows the story of a “campesino” as he dreams of living amongst butterflies. He then awakes only to rediscover that, despite his love for the fragile creatures, he one who must reap and harvest them. As a “lowborn” human, he laments his position in the world as a destroyer of beauty.

METALALLIUM

A destitute man wanders the cityscape, disdained by passersby despite his ability to levitate. This work-in-progress was presented at Triskelion Arts (NYC) on March 3, 2026.

Blood-Mother

The story of a man who is stricken with waves of pain and love after carrying the egg of a wasp to term. Created for alternative revue Sublime/Grime at Starr Bar (NYC).

lilio

This solo work calls upon the shapes of nature—plant, insect, and animal—to awaken a magical anatomy within the body, revealing a newer, cleaner human.

The work was premiered in November 2025 at Chez Bushwick’s RECESS as part of Scoop Slone’s EXCAVATE Butoh Works-in-Progress series and later performed at Rhizome DC.

a breeze may take me

This long-distance collaboration between myself and DC-based drummer/composer Keith Butler Jr. culminated in a performance at Rhizome DC in November 2024. This long-distance collaboration demanded new creative tools to ensure both artists could create separately but within the same dream. The process began with a title, followed by the creation of a shared aesthetic manifesto to serve as a guide. Guitarist Nelson Dougherty joined us as our third member to breathe harmony into our final work.
